Nano Ceramic Solar Film Material Structure

Advanced Ceramic Particle Technology

The key difference between standard solar film and nano ceramic solar film lies in material structure. Instead of dyes or metal layers, nano ceramic window film contains non-conductive ceramic nanoparticles embedded within multiple protective layers.

These particles are extremely small, allowing nano ceramic solar film to maintain excellent clarity while still blocking significant solar heat. As sunlight passes through the glass, solar film with ceramic particles absorbs and disperses infrared radiation.

Because nano ceramic window film does not rely on metallic components, it avoids the signal interference that older solar film products sometimes create. Navigation systems, mobile phones, and wireless communication remain stable when nano ceramic solar film is installed.


nano ceramic solar film

Multi-Layer Protection Design

High-quality nano ceramic solar film usually includes several protective layers that enhance durability. These layers typically include:

Scratch resistant coating

UV blocking layer

Heat control ceramic layer

Optical clarity layer

This layered construction ensures nano ceramic window film remains clear while delivering strong solar control. Over time, the structural stability of solar film helps maintain consistent performance without fading.

Performance Benefits of Nano Ceramic Window Film

Heat Rejection Capability

One of the most recognized advantages of nano ceramic solar film is its ability to reduce solar heat entering a vehicle. When sunlight reaches the glass surface, solar film containing ceramic particles reflects and absorbs infrared radiation.

This process significantly reduces cabin temperature. Vehicles equipped with nano ceramic window film often require less air conditioning, which contributes to improved fuel efficiency.

UV Protection for Interior Surfaces

Prolonged sunlight exposure can damage interior materials such as leather seats, dashboards, and trim panels. Installing nano ceramic solar film blocks a large percentage of ultraviolet radiation.

Because solar film prevents UV penetration, the interior remains protected from fading or cracking. Long-term durability becomes a major benefit of nano ceramic window film, especially in regions with intense sunlight.

Glare Reduction for Driving Comfort

Strong sunlight can create uncomfortable glare while driving. Nano ceramic solar film helps reduce excessive brightness while maintaining clear outward visibility.

With properly installed solar film, drivers experience less eye strain during daytime travel. Nano ceramic window film also improves visual comfort during sunset or early morning conditions.

Comparison Between Nano Ceramic Solar Film Types

Different types of solar film exist on the market. Understanding the differences helps consumers choose the most suitable option.

Solar Film Type Heat Rejection Signal Interference Durability Optical Clarity
Dyed Solar Film Moderate None Medium Good
Metallic Solar Film High Possible Good Moderate
Nano Ceramic Solar Film Very High None Excellent Excellent

This comparison shows why nano ceramic solar film is often considered a premium solution. Compared with standard solar film, nano ceramic window film provides stronger heat rejection without compromising signal reception.

Drivers who prioritize comfort, durability, and modern technology often prefer nano ceramic solar film.

Durability Features of Nano Ceramic Window Film

Fade Resistance

Traditional dyed solar film can gradually fade due to continuous sunlight exposure. However, nano ceramic solar film uses stable ceramic particles that resist color degradation.

This means nano ceramic window film maintains its appearance for many years without noticeable fading.

Scratch Resistant Surface

Most high-quality solar film includes a protective top coating that prevents scratches. This coating keeps nano ceramic solar film looking clean even with frequent window use.

Durability makes nano ceramic window film a practical choice for vehicles that experience daily driving conditions.

Safety Advantages of Nano Ceramic Solar Film

Beyond comfort benefits, solar film also contributes to vehicle safety. When glass breaks during an accident, nano ceramic solar film helps hold fragments together.

This additional layer of protection reduces the risk of injury caused by shattered glass. For many drivers, this safety improvement is another reason to install nano ceramic window film.
